Job Description
The OpportunityA large and complex national organisation are requiring a strategic, commercially minded Finance Director for 6 months to lead the regional finance function and play a key role in shaping the future direction of the business.Reporting to the Managing Director and working closely with the Group finance leadership team, this is a pivotal role with responsibility for the full financial strategy, performance management and oversight of all finance operations. This is a fantastic opportunity for an experienced finance leader who wants to combine strategic influence with hands-on leadership in a dynamic, fast-paced operational environment.Key Responsibilities
- Lead the development and delivery of the financial strategy, ensuring alignment with business objectives and long-term plans.
- Provide strategic recommendations and high-quality commercial insight to the Managing Director and executive team.
- Oversee financial planning processes including budgets, forecasts and three-year planning.
- Ensure accurate, timely and compliant financial reporting to central team
- Manage cash flow, working capital and capital investment to safeguard financial stability.
- Support major business cases, tenders, acquisitions and other commercial initiatives.
- Drive process improvement, strengthen internal controls and support system integration across acquired businesses.
- Lead, develop and inspire the finance team, promoting a culture of continuous improvement.
- Qualified accountant (ACA / ACCA / CIMA) with significant senior finance leadership experience.
- Strong technical expertise across corporate finance, financial reporting, planning and analysis.
- Proven ability to interpret complex data and translate it into actionable insight.
- A strategic, forward-thinking leader who can influence decisions and build relationships across the business.
- Experience leading teams through improvement, change or transformation.
- Excellent communication skills and the ability to partner effectively with operational colleagues.
- Collaborative leadership style with the ability to motivate and develop high-performing teams.
- Commercially astute, with strong analytical problem-solving skills.
- Confident communicator, able to engage both finance and non-finance stakeholders.
- Down-to-earth, pragmatic and able to thrive in a fast-moving operational environment.
